Nicolas Derval is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Molecular Biology and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ging. According to data from OpenAlex, Nicolas Derval has authored 209 papers receiving a total of 5.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 204 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, 17 papers in Molecular Biology and 13 papers in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ging. Recurrent topics in Nicolas Derval's work include Cardiac Arrhythmias and Treatments (178 papers), Cardiac electrophysiology and arrhythmias (129 papers) and Atrial Fibrillation Management and Outcomes (116 papers). Nicolas Derval is often cited by papers focused on Cardiac Arrhythmias and Treatments (178 papers), Cardiac electrophysiology and arrhythmias (129 papers) and Atrial Fibrillation Management and Outcomes (116 papers). Nicolas Derval collaborates with scholars based in France, United Kingdom and United States. Nicolas Derval's co-authors include Pierre Jaı̈s, Michel Haı̈ssaguerre, Mélèze Hocini, Frédéric Sacher, Arnaud Denis, Hubert Cochet, Ashok J. Shah, Pierre Bordachar, Josselin Duchâteau and Thomas Pambrun and has published in prestigious journals such as Circulation, Journal of the American College of Cardiology and Radiology.
